Haniyeh: Lots of movement in talks on release of captured Israeli soldier

The Palestinian prime minister said Saturday there is "lots of movement" in negotiations over the release of an Israeli soldier held by Hamas-allied terrorists. The prime minister, Ismail Haniyeh of the Islamic Hamas movement, spoke before a meeting with Egyptian intelligence officials involved in the negotiations.

 

Haniyeh signaled Saturday that progress was being made. "There is a lot of movement on this issue, but I can't say until now that there is something specific to discuss," he told Associated Press Television News. "We want to listen to our Egyptian brothers." Hamas demands the release of Palestinian prisoners held by Israel, in exchange for freeing Shalit. (AP)
